Dyspnea and Pulmonary Function Among Participants in the Multicenter AIDS Cohort Study Using Protease Inhibitors: A
Charles Terry1, Christina Mehta2, JaNae Holloway2
1Pulmonary, Allergy, Critical Care, and Sleep Medicine, Medical University of South Carolina, Charleston, South Carolina, USA.
People living with HIV (PLWH) using protease inhibitors (PI) experience worse respiratory health, including increased shortness of breath and self-reported lung disease. This highlights a significant health concern for this population undergoing antiretroviral therapy.

Background:
- People living with HIV (PLWH) exhibit a higher incidence of respiratory symptoms compared to HIV-negative individuals.
- Antiretroviral therapy, particularly protease inhibitor (PI) use, has been linked to diminished airflow limitation in PLWH.
Purpose of the Study:
- To investigate the association between protease inhibitor (PI) use and respiratory health impairment in people living with HIV (PLWH).
- To compare respiratory health outcomes among PI users, non-PI users, and HIV-negative individuals.
Main Methods:
- Cross-sectional study utilizing data from the Multicenter AIDS Cohort Study (MACS) between April 2017 and March 2018.
- Participants completed the St. George's Respiratory Questionnaire (SGRQ), modified Medical Research Council (mMRC) dyspnea scale, spirometry, and diffusion capacity tests.
- Binary and ordinal logistic regression models analyzed associations between HIV status, PI use, and respiratory outcomes (SGRQ and mMRC scores).
Main Results:
- A higher prevalence of self-reported pulmonary disease was observed in PI users (32.2%) compared to non-PI users (26.4%) and HIV-negative men (19.2%).
- Significantly more PI users (45.3%) reported SGRQ scores ≥10, indicating poorer respiratory health, than non-PI users (34.7%) and HIV-negative individuals (29.9%).
- Adjusted analyses revealed that PI use was significantly associated with higher SGRQ scores (OR 1.91) and mMRC scores (OR 1.79) compared to HIV-negative individuals.
Conclusions:
- Protease inhibitor (PI) use in people living with HIV (PLWH) is independently associated with worse respiratory health status.
- PI use correlates with increased dyspnea and a higher prevalence of self-reported pulmonary disease.
- Findings underscore the need for monitoring respiratory health in PLWH on PI-based antiretroviral therapy.
